Lovett, Robert W. – Special Libraries, 1973
Manuscripts and archives are important to historians and to the companies of origin. What should be collected and when, and the principles of acquisition for these similar materials are discussed. The chief difference is that archives are received'' from one's parent body, whereas manuscripts are collected.'' (8 references) (Author/SJ)
